The built-in tk_chooseColor widget is the standard way to allow users to choose a color. There certainly are cases when one wants to present a different appearance to the same function, though. One color picker appears at http://www.tcl.tk/community/hobbs/tcl/capp/ .

Here's an old-time implementation that Steve Offut preserved:

    #!/usr/local/bin/wish
    
    proc setColor {tossit} {
    
        global redval grnval blueval collist hexval
       
        set hexval [format "%02X%02X%02X" $redval $grnval $blueval]
        .butfrm.visual.button conf \
        -bg "#$hexval" \
        -activebackground "#$hexval"
        set temp [expr [expr $blueval + $grnval] + $redval]
        set bming [expr abs([expr $grnval - $blueval])]
        set rminb [expr abs([expr $redval  - $grnval])]
        set gminr [expr abs([expr $grnval - $redval])]

        set sumodiff [expr $gminr + [expr $bming + $rminb]]
        if {$sumodiff < 350 && $temp < 400} {
        .butfrm.visual.button conf \
            -fg white \
            -activeforeground white   
        } else {
        .butfrm.visual.button conf \
            -fg black \
            -activeforeground black
        }
    }
    
    proc picker {} {
       
        global collist colnamelist redval grnval blueval
       
        frame .butfrm \
        -relief raised \
        -border 3 \
        -width 250 \
        -height 410
        frame .butfrm.sliders
        set temp .butfrm.sliders
        scale $temp.r \
        -label Red: \
        -from 0 \
        -to 255 \
        -showvalue 1 \
        -sliderrelief raised \
        -sliderlength 10 \
        -troughcolor red \
        -variable redval \
        -command {setColor} \
        -orient horizontal
       
        scale $temp.g \
        -label Green: \
        -from 0 \
        -to 255 \
        -showvalue 1 \
        -sliderrelief raised \
        -troughcolor green \
        -sliderlength 10 \
        -variable grnval \
        -command {setColor} \
        -orient horizontal
       
        scale $temp.b \
        -label Blue: \
        -from 0 \
        -to 255 \
        -showvalue 1 \
        -sliderrelief raised \
        -troughcolor blue \
        -sliderlength 10 \
        -variable blueval \
        -command {setColor} \
        -orient horizontal
       
        pack $temp.r $temp.g $temp.b \
        -expand 1
        frame .butfrm.visual
        button .butfrm.visual.button \
        -bg black \
        -fg white \
        -text "Pick Your Color" \
        -height 6 \
        -width 10
        entry .butfrm.visual.ent \
        -width 7 \
        -textvariable hexval \
        -relief raised
        #-font courier14
       
       
        place $temp \
        -in .butfrm \
        -relx 0.0 \
        -rely 0.0 \
        -anchor nw
        pack .butfrm.visual.button\
        -anchor nw \
        -side top
        pack .butfrm.visual.ent \
        -anchor n \
        -side bottom
        place .butfrm.visual \
        -in .butfrm \
        -anchor nw \
        -relx 0.5\
        -y 35
       
       
       
        frame .butfrm.int \
        -relief raised \
        -border 3
        canvas .butfrm.int.scrolled \
        -yscrollcommand ".butfrm.int.scroller set" \
        -height 200 \
        -width 200 \
        -relief raised \
        -bg black
       
        scrollbar .butfrm.int.scroller \
        -command ".butfrm.int.scrolled yview" \
        -relief raised \
        -width 12
        pack .butfrm.int.scroller \
        -side right \
        -fill y \
        -anchor ne
        pack .butfrm.int.scrolled \
        -side left \
        -anchor nw \
        -expand 1
        set frmlist [list]
        set framer 0
        set frm .butfrm.int.scrolled
        set colnum [llength $collist]
        for {set i 0} {$i < $colnum} {incr i} {
        set tag [$frm create rect 4 [expr $framer * 30] \
                 200 [expr [expr $framer * 30] + 30]\
                 -fill "#[lindex $collist $i]" \
                 -width 2]
        scan [lindex $collist $i] "%02x%02x%02x" red green blue
       
        $frm bind $tag <ButtonPress-1> "set redval $red; \
                  set grnval $green; \
                  set blueval $blue; \
                  setColor 0"
       
        set temp [expr $red + [expr $green + $blue]]
        set bming [expr abs([expr $green - $blue])]
        set rminb [expr abs([expr $red - $green])]
        set gminr [expr abs([expr $green - $red])]
       
        set sumodiff [expr $gminr + [expr $bming + $rminb]]
       
        if {$sumodiff < 350 && $temp < 400} {
            set tag [$frm create text 100 [expr [expr $framer *30] + 15] \
                 -text [lindex $colnamelist $i] \
                 -fill white]
        } else {
            set tag [$frm create text 100 [expr [expr $framer *30] + 15] \
                 -text [lindex $colnamelist $i] \
                 -fill black]
        }
        $frm bind $tag <ButtonPress-1> "set redval $red; \
                  set grnval $green; \
                  set blueval $blue; \
                  setColor 0"
       
        incr framer
        }
        place .butfrm.int \
        -in .butfrm \
        -x 7 \
        -y 190
        pack .butfrm
        $frm conf -scrollregion "0 0 [. cget -width] [expr $framer * 30]"
        #$frm.$framer conf -width 400 -height 400
        update
    }

pcam 25/03/2009. This code was simply the victim of pagination. The list command required the multiline command indicator \ at the end of each line. I took the easier approach and replaced the list command with the list definition { ... } and that was all it required.
